§ 16-13-520 — Venue.
South Carolina·Title 16 CRIMES AND OFFENSES·Ch. 13 FORGERY, LARCENY, EMBEZZLEMENT, FALSE PRETENSES AND CHEATS
In a criminal proceeding brought pursuant to this article, the crime is considered to have been committed in a county in which a part of the financial identity fraud took place, regardless of whether the defendant was ever actually in that county.
